Explore Untouched Natural Landscapes and Charming Small-Town Adventures

Escaping the usual tourist crowd in Europe reveals a treasure trove of serene environments and quaint cultural experiences that charm every traveler seeking authenticity. Venture into the verdant valleys of the Julian Alps in Slovenia, where crystal-clear rivers carve paths through untouched landscapes – perfect for hiking, kayaking, or simply absorbing the tranquil alpine air. In the Scottish Highlands, remote villages like Durness offer sprawling beaches with rugged cliffs and a chance to witness the aurora borealis away from buzzing cities. Likewise, the cobbled streets of Civita di Bagnoregio in Italy, perched precariously atop crumbling cliffs, tell stories of resilience and timeless beauty through its medieval architecture and welcoming locals. These destinations, while less traveled, boast unique culinary delights, warm community festivals, and handcrafted traditions that invite you to step back in time and embrace a slower pace. When planning your route, remember to check out local markets for artisanal goods, embark on nature-trails led by regional guides, and savor specialties like wild mushroom stews or fresh river trout.
